andalixsays answered Wednesday March 28 2007, 6:34 pm:
Dont write a note.

Be like, hey, back a few times. Then, maybe compliment him once. Just be like, "hey cute shirt" or something. But immediately after, just kinda walk away, like you dont really care what he says back. the key is to make him want to want more of you. if you offer it all up front, it wont seem so tempting to him.

After you've casually talked to him in the hall a few times, then you should try to take it one level further. If you have any classes with him, thats always good. If you need to do a group project, offer to do it with him. Ask him after class if there was homework(but casually, not like youre a nerd or anything. just like, 'hey kyle.. we have any english homework?'

you have to come off as someone thats pretty cool. play hard to get a little, but not tooo much.

kind of slowly get to talk to him more and more, and then really talk to him between classes or some times.
